Introduction to AC1900 Wi-Fi Range Extenders

Before we dive into the setup process, it’s essential to understand what an AC1900 Wi-Fi range extender is and how it works. The AC1900 is a type of Wi-Fi range extender that operates on the 802.11ac standard, offering speeds of up to 1900 Mbps. This device is designed to extend the coverage of your existing Wi-Fi network, eliminating dead spots and providing a stable connection to all your devices. With its dual-band capability, the AC1900 range extender can handle both 2.4GHz and 5GHz frequencies, ensuring that you have a reliable and fast connection for all your online activities.

Preparation for Setup

Before you start setting up your AC1900 Wi-Fi range extender, there are a few things you need to prepare:
– Ensure you have the range extender, its power adapter, and an Ethernet cable.
Know Your Router’s Details: You will need to know your router’s SSID (network name), password, and IP address.
– Choose a location for the range extender that is central to the area you want to cover and has a power outlet nearby.

Physical Installation

The physical installation of the AC1900 Wi-Fi range extender is straightforward:
– Plug the range extender into a power outlet.
– If your range extender has external antennas, ensure they are securely attached and positioned for optimal signal strength.
– Use an Ethernet cable to connect the range extender to your router if you prefer a wired connection for the initial setup.

Connecting to the Range Extender

To start the setup process, you need to connect to the range extender:
– Open your web browser and type the range extender’s default IP address (usually provided in the user manual).
– Log in with the default admin username and password (also found in the user manual).
– You will be prompted to change the admin username and password for security reasons.

Setup Process

The setup process for an AC1900 Wi-Fi range extender typically involves the following steps:
Scan for Networks: The range extender will scan for available Wi-Fi networks. Select your router’s network from the list.
– Enter your router’s password to connect the range extender to your network.
– The range extender may prompt you to update its firmware. It’s highly recommended to do so to ensure you have the latest features and security patches.
– Configure the range extender’s settings as desired. This may include setting up a new network name and password for the extended network, although many range extenders can automatically replicate your main network’s settings for seamless roaming.

Optimizing Performance

To get the best performance out of your AC1900 Wi-Fi range extender:
Positioning is Key: Place the range extender in a location where it can receive a strong signal from your router. Ideally, this should be halfway between your router and the area you want to extend coverage to.
– Use the 5GHz band for devices that support it, as it typically offers less interference and faster speeds.
– Regularly check for firmware updates to ensure your range extender has the latest improvements and security fixes.

Troubleshooting Common Issues

If you encounter any issues during the setup or use of your AC1900 Wi-Fi range extender, here are some common problems and their solutions:
No Internet Connection: Check that your router and range extender are properly connected and powered on. Ensure the range extender is correctly configured and that your device is connected to the extended network.
Weak Signal: Adjust the position of the range extender to improve the signal strength. Consider using a wired connection for devices that require a stable, high-speed connection.

How do I optimize the performance of my AC1900 Wi-Fi Range Extender?

Optimizing the performance of your AC1900 Wi-Fi Range Extender involves a combination of proper placement, configuration, and maintenance. One of the most important factors is the location of the extender, which should be placed in a central location that is equidistant from the router and the areas where you want to extend the coverage. You should also ensure that the extender is placed in an open area, away from walls and other obstacles that can block or interfere with the signal.

In addition to proper placement, you can also optimize the performance of your AC1900 Wi-Fi Range Extender by adjusting its settings and configuration. This may include changing the channel settings to reduce interference from nearby devices, configuring the extender’s security features to protect your network, and setting up quality of service (QoS) rules to prioritize certain types of traffic. You can also use the extender’s web-based interface to monitor its performance and make adjustments as needed, to ensure that you are getting the best possible coverage and performance from your Wi-Fi network.
